Output 12508e09fba45804e4c0963986e4e9d36a8d5f4add6ae776fcd851e0fc0509da:1

value
17616175
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d96df78a47b93719963cb25d80547054904a0d9 OP_EQUALVERIFY OP_CHECKSIG
address
13hTLQ74tJBqePv4MNfbfoKM8jDKDxuXyP
transaction
12508e09fba45804e4c0963986e4e9d36a8d5f4add6ae776fcd851e0fc0509da
spent
true